Applying a holistic approach to DEI
A robust concept of DEI comprises many different dynamics to meet the needs of a global workforce that’s ethnically, economically, generationally, educationally and cognitively diverse.
Organisations should embed a holistic DEI approach into all business processes. This approach should include not only internal strategies but also external ones — working with stakeholders such as consumers, suppliers, governments and communities — to encompass the business imperative of creating a more open, diverse and inclusive society.
